Why XLOOKUP Leaves VLOOKUP, HLOOKUP and INDEX/MATCH in the Dust

Discover why XLOOKUP is the ultimate replacement for VLOOKUP, HLOOKUP, and even INDEX/MATCH. With directional flexibility, built-in error handling, exact match by default, and no more column guessing, XLOOKUP makes your formulas simpler, smarter, and far more powerful. If you're still using old-school lookup functions, it's time for an upgrade.

Understanding Dynamic Arrays in Excel

Excel’s new dynamic array functions like SORT, FILTER, SEQUENCE, and UNIQUE allow formulas to spill across multiple cells automatically. Say goodbye to dragging formulas and hello to smarter, faster spreadsheets. Learn how these tools can transform your lists, reports, and dashboards with minimal effort.
